Real-World Performance & In-Depth Feature Analysis

Build Quality & Material Performance

The charger’s 304 stainless‑steel shell feels like a miniature pressure vessel. During a 30‑day kitchen marathon I dropped the charger onto a marble countertop three times – no dent, no deformation. The double O‑ring seal kept the nitrogen locked in, and after five consecutive charges I measured a 0 g loss with a calibrated scale, confirming the leak‑proof claim.

Daily Operation & Performance

Each charge delivered a consistent 6‑bar pressure, producing a smooth, glossy foam in under 10 seconds of shaking. I tested three flavor bases (plain, vanilla, and strawberry) and the foam held its peaks for 12‑15 minutes on a chilled plate, matching professional‑grade benchmarks.

Setup Experience & Compatibility

Unboxing revealed a single charger wrapped in a recyclable sleeve – no plastic clamshell. The twist‑lock required a firm 90° turn; the first attempt felt slippery, but a quick grip with a rubber‑coated kitchen glove solved it. Compatibility was seamless with two popular canisters (iSi 0.5 L and Mosa 1 L). No adapter or additional tools were needed.

Long-Term Durability & Reliability

After 150 charges (roughly one month of daily use) the stainless surface showed no rust or discoloration. The O‑ring retained its elasticity, and the charger still clicked cleanly on insertion. In a simulated high‑demand test – 20 rapid charges in 5 minutes – the unit maintained pressure without any leakage, proving it can handle short bursts of heavy use.
